Atomic number

the number of protons contained in the nucleus of an atom

2
New cards

Colligative properties

physical properties of a solution that depend only on the concentration of dissolved solute particles, regardless of their chemical identity.

3
New cards

Covalent bond

chemical bond that involves the sharing of electron pairs between atoms

Electron

a negatively charged subatomic particle that orbits the nucleus of an atom

7
New cards

Hydrogen bond

a weak bond between two molecules due to the electrostatic attraction between a hydrogen atom in one molecules and an atom of oxygen, nitrogen or fluorine in the other molecule
